Ingredients
– 1 package (16 oz) Oreo cookies
– 8 oz cream cheese, softened
– 1/2 cup granulated sugar
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1 cup heavy whipping cream
– 1 package (12 count) taco shells
– 1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
– 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
– Optional toppings: crushed Oreos, whipped cream, chocolate sprinkles
Step-by-Step Instructions
Making Irresistible Oreo Crunch Cheesecake Tacos with Chocolate Drizzle is easy! Just follow these simple steps:
1. Prepare the Oreo Crust: In a food processor, crush the Oreo cookies into fine crumbs. Reserve a few tablespoons for garnish.
2. Mix the Cheesecake Filling: In a mixing bowl, combine softened cream cheese, granulated sugar, and vanilla extract. Beat until smooth and creamy.
3. Whip the Cream: In a separate bowl, whip the heavy cream until stiff peaks form.
4. Combine Mixtures: Gently fold the whipped cream into the cream cheese mixture until well incorporated.
5. Fill Taco Shells: Take the taco shells and fill them with the cheesecake filling using a piping bag or spoon. Make sure to pack it in well.
6. Chill: Place the filled taco shells in the refrigerator for about 15-20 minutes to allow the filling to set.
7. Melt the Chocolate: In a microwave-safe bowl, combine the chocolate chips and vegetable oil. Microwave in 30-second intervals until melted and smooth. Stir until well combined.
8. Drizzle Chocolate: Remove the tacos from the refrigerator and drizzle the melted chocolate over the top of each taco.
9. Garnish: Sprinkle the reserved crushed Oreos on top of the tacos for added crunch and decoration.
10. Serve: Enjoy immediately, or keep refrigerated until ready to serve.

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Keep your Oreo Crunch Cheesecake Tacos in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They will stay fresh for 3-4 days.
– Freezing: For longer storage, you can freeze the filled taco shells before adding the chocolate drizzle. Wrap them individually in plastic wrap and store them in an airtight container for up to 2 months. When ready to enjoy, thaw in the refrigerator and then add the chocolate drizzle before serving.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use low-fat cream cheese in this recipe?
Yes, low-fat cream cheese can be used, but it may slightly alter the texture and richness of the filling.
What can I substitute for heavy whipping cream?
You can use coconut cream or a non-dairy whipped topping as alternatives if you’re looking for a lighter option.
Can I make these tacos in advance?
Absolutely! You can prepare the cheesecake filling and fill the taco shells a day in advance. Just add the chocolate drizzle and toppings right before serving.
How do I prevent the taco shells from getting soggy?
Make sure to chill the filled tacos properly before serving. This will help the filling set and maintain the crunch of the taco shells.
Is this recipe suitable for gluten-free diets?
To make this recipe gluten-free, use gluten-free Oreo cookies and check the taco shells for gluten-free options.
